A crackin' read, especially, but not only, for ENZ fans!
This book is a wonderful read, and takes the reader on a voyage through the past. Mike Chunn, once a (founder) member of Split Enz tells all from start to finish, and it never fails to grab the readers attention! I bought this book as a present (as i already had an original first issue of the book) for a fellow Enz Friend, but had to return it. There is nothing wrong with the book or its story, let us be clear about that, but as this is a re-printed updated book, it does not seem to have any pictures as it did in the original issue! So someone buying this book, thinking it to be exactly the same, should know this before ordering. Other than that, i recommend this book to everyone and anyone, as the story is a wonderful one, even for those that do not know Split Enz! A full 5 stars for the book and its author!!!

Really good book
This book is great if you are a fan of Split Enz - tells their tale from boyhood up until the breakup, although focusing mainly on the Finns. Life beyond the Enz is short & in Postscript; author does not get into the Crowded House era...probably thought this subject was best served by its own book. Although he left the group early, I was hoping the story wouldn't end there, but to my happiness it didn't, as Mike was still active in the music biz. The writing is good, at times humorous; the book has a good flow and definitely holds your interest. Great job, Mr Chunn!!

An excellent book - amusing, articulate and moving.
I have wanted a copy of this for many years - originally it came out in NZ only and not many copies printed. I had moreorless given up ever seeing it, until looking for a Spit Enz CD, this came up, so I pounced.It is a fantastic book for anyone even remotely interested in the history of Split Enz, and documents their history from the early days through till they stopped in '84.It is well written, entertaining and moving - having read many a 'rockumentary' for other bands, this is certainly the most articulate and engaging of any I have seen.
